The History of Bunk Beds
The concept of stacking sleeping platforms is ancient, dating back to the early civilizations of Greece and Rome. However, the modern-day bunk bed as we know it today emerged in the 19th century. The Industrial Revolution brought about mass production, making it much easier and more budget-friendly to make these innovative sleeping solutions. Initially, they were popular in military barracks and schools, but by the mid-20th century, bunk beds had discovered their method into homes, particularly in children's spaces.

Types of Bunk Beds
- Requirement Bunk Beds: These are the most common type, featuring two similar beds stacked one above the other. They are simple and flexible, appropriate for a vast array of settings.
- Loft Beds: Loft beds elevate a single bed to create an open space below. This area can be made use of for a desk, storage, or a backyard, making it a popular choice for small spaces.
- Trundle Beds: Trundle beds have an additional bed that moves out from under the main bed, providing extra sleeping space without using up extra floor area.
- Triple Bunk Beds: For bigger families or dorm rooms, triple bunk beds offer 3 sleeping spaces, often with a ladder on one side and guardrails on both top bunks.
- Custom-made Bunk Beds: Custom bunk beds permit tailored designs and configurations, such as incorporating bookshelves, drawers, and other storage solutions. They can be customized to fit the specific needs and visual appeals of the room.
How to Choose the Perfect Bunk Bed
Picking the ideal bunk bed involves thinking about numerous factors to guarantee it satisfies your needs and fits your area. Here are some essential points to keep in mind:
- Room Size and Layout: Measure your room to figure out the size of the bunk bed that will fit comfortably. Consider the height of the ceiling and the positioning of doors and windows.
- Age and Size of Users: Bunk beds developed for children may not appropriate for adults. Ensure the bed is the ideal size and height for the intended users.
- Product and Construction: Choose a product that is long lasting and appropriate for your environment. Typical materials include wood, metal, and composite. Try to find a well-constructed frame with strengthened joints and a durable ladder.
- Safety Features: Safety is paramount. Search for bunk beds with guardrails on both top and bottom bunks, a steady ladder, and a frame that can support the weight of the users.
- Aesthetic and Style: Bunk beds come in various designs, from contemporary and minimalist to rustic and standard. Pick a style that matches your space's design and fits your individual taste.
- Extra Features: Consider beds with integrated storage, checking out lights, or other practical aspects that can improve the user experience.
Tips for Setting Up and Using Bunk Beds
- Assembly: Follow the manufacturer's directions thoroughly when assembling the bunk bed. Ensure all parts are safely tightened and the frame is stable.
- Mattresses: Use proper mattresses that fit the bed dimensions. Guarantee the leading bunk mattress is not too thick to avoid users from rolling off the edge.
- Guardrails: Install guardrails on both sides of the leading bunk to avoid falls. Adjust the height of the guardrails to fit the user's age and size.
- Ladder Placement: Place the ladder on the side of the bed that is farthest from the wall or any obstructions. Ensure it is securely connected and stable.
- Storage Solutions: Utilize the space under and around the bunk bed for storage. Including drawers, racks, or bins can help keep the space arranged and clutter-free.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Are bunk beds safe for children?A1: Yes, bunk beds can be safe for children when used with proper security features. Make sure the bed has durable guardrails, a steady ladder, and a frame that can support the weight of the users. It's likewise essential to monitor young kids and follow the maker's age suggestions.
Q2: What is the basic size for bunk beds?A2: The standard size for bunk beds is typically twin, which determines 38 inches by 75 inches. Nevertheless, complete and queen-sized bunk beds are likewise offered for older users or adults.
Q3: Can bunk beds be customized?A3: Yes, many bunk bed producers provide personalization options. You can select from different materials, colors, and styles, and even add features like storage drawers, bookshelves, and reading lights.
Q4: How do I put together a bunk bed?A4: Assembling a bunk bed normally requires following detailed directions provided by the manufacturer. It's best to have two individuals to assist with the process. Make sure all bolts and screws are tightened safely and the frame is stable before usage.
Q5: What are the very best materials for bunk beds?A5: Wood is a popular choice for its durability and natural visual. Metal bunk beds are also sturdy and can be more economical. Composite products are another choice, offering a blend of strength and versatility.
Q6: How can I make the most of the area under a bunk bed?A6: The area under a bunk bed can be used for different purposes. Consider including a desk, storage bins, or a play area. You can likewise use under-bed drawers or shelves to keep the room organized.
